summaryrefslogtreecommitdiff
path: root/common/pieceinf.cpp
diff options
context:
space:
mode:
authorleo2001-02-07 18:22:52 +0000
committerleo2001-02-07 18:22:52 +0000
commit3abdd91f80eb2a553141c54b8d17ae447f59ff56 (patch)
treee4500363d74941ca6805f9955b4c4e500b64d236 /common/pieceinf.cpp
parentdc99b4350b21c7cbb76b57aa6f7072b41a5e2429 (diff)
Fixed initialization bug
git-svn-id: http://svn.leocad.org/trunk@246 c7d43263-9d01-0410-8a33-9dba5d9f93d6
Diffstat (limited to 'common/pieceinf.cpp')
-rw-r--r--common/pieceinf.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/common/pieceinf.cpp b/common/pieceinf.cpp
index 2a06a78..7ef5a25 100644
--- a/common/pieceinf.cpp
+++ b/common/pieceinf.cpp
@@ -217,7 +217,9 @@ void PieceInfo::LoadIndex (File& file)
m_pTextures = NULL;
file.Read (m_strName, 8);
+ m_strName[8] = '\0';
file.Read (m_strDescription, 64);
+ m_strDescription[64] = '\0';
file.ReadShort (sh, 6);
file.ReadByte (&m_nFlags, 1);
file.ReadLong (&m_nGroups, 1);